Multi-directional Shooting Using Logarithmic Spiral Trajectories

  • Kento Saito,
  • Akihiro Matsuura

摘要

In this study, inspired by the method called video feedback that is used in video art, we propose shooting techniques that enable shooting in multiple directions simultaneously by specifying a rotation angle and a scale rate. To support determining the rotation angle, a circular scope is attached around the player’s own object. Through implementation and trial play, we confirmed that enemy objects can be effectively shot using the recursive curvilinear motion of projectiles.
